J&K Police Crack Down on Illegal Mining: 9 Vehicles Seized, 3 FIRs Registered in Shopian & Baramulla
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

READ ALSO

Kashmir’s water bodies losing carrying capacity: Experts

After widespread rain, Kashmir records upto 6-10°C drop in day temperatures

June 10: In a major crackdown against illegal mining activities, J&K Police seized nine vehicles including three tippers, one JCB, and five tractors, and registered three FIRs in Shopian and Baramulla districts for unauthorized extraction and transportation of minerals.

In Shopian, Police Station Zainapora seized a tipper, a JCB, and a tractor involved in illegal extraction and transportation of minerals from the Zainapora area, leading to the registration of FIR No. 83/2026. In a separate operation, Police Post Keegam seized three tractors engaged in illegal mining activities in the Audoora-Rampathri area, following which FIR No. 111/2026 was registered at Police Station Shopian.

Meanwhile, in Baramulla, police seized three tippers during separate enforcement operations for transporting minerals without valid authorization and for carrying illegally extracted mineral material. FIR No. 77/2026 was registered and further investigation has been taken up.

J&K Police remains committed to safeguarding natural resources and taking strict legal action against individuals involved in illegal mining and unauthorized transportation of minerals.
